Abstract

Abstract

En 中文
• Renewable energy development significantly reduces urban–rural income inequality in China. • A one-standard-deviation increase in renewable energy lowers income inequality by approximately 11%. • The effect is stronger in regions with richer solar resources, lower fossil energy dependence, and lower urbanization. • Renewable energy promotes rural income equality by boosting employment and improving access to education. • Green finance plays a key amplifying role in supporting equitable outcomes of renewable energy initiatives.
